Garry Kasparov vs Michael Adams
Linares (2005), Linares ESP, rd 5, Feb-27
Nimzo-Indian Defense: Classical. Noa Variation (E37)

1. d4 Nf6 2. c4 e6 3. Nc3 Bb4 4. Qc2 d5 5. a3 Bc3 6. Qc3 Ne4 7. Qc2 e5 8. cd5 Qd5 9. f3 Nd6 10. de5 Qe5 11. e4 Nc6 12. Ne2 Be6 13. Bf4 Qa5 14. Nc3 O-O-O 15. O-O-O f5 16. Bd6 Rd6 17. Rd6 cd6 18. Bb5 Nd4 19. Qd3 Nb5 20. Nb5 fe4 21. Qd6 Qb5 22. Qe6 Kb8 23. Qe4 Re8 24. Qf4 Ka8 25. Kb1 g5 26. Qf7 h6 27. h4 a6 28. hg5 hg5 29. Qf6 Qd3 30. Ka1 Qd2 31. Qf7 Re5 32. Qc7 Re8 33. Qf7 Re5 34. Qf6 Re8 35. g4 Ka7 36. Qf5 Ka8 37. Kb1 Rd8 38. Rc1 Rd5 39. Qe4 Ka7 40. Rc3 Qd1 41. Ka2 Qd2 42. Rc2 Qd3 43. Re2 Rd4 44. Qe3 a5 45. Re1 Ka6 46. Qg5 Qf3 47. Qg6 Ka7 48. Re5 Ra4 49. Qh5 b6 50. Qe8 Rc4 51. g5 Rc7 52. Qe6 a4 53. Re4 Qd1 54. Rb4

The 22nd Torneo Internacional de Ajedrez Ciudad de Linares was played 23 February to 10 March, 2005 in Hotel Anibal, Linares, Spain. The participants were Garry Kasparov (Elo ranked #1 in the world), Viswanathan Anand (#2), Veselin Topalov (#3), Peter Leko (#5), Michael Adams (#6), Vallejo Pons (#18), and FIDE World Champion Rustam Kasimdzhanov (#24), who had unexpectedly won the FIDE World Championship Knockout Tournament (2004). The PCA World Champion Vladimir Kramnik (#4) did not take part. The prize money pot was significantly higher than in previous years, with 100,000 euros to the winner and 75,000 to the runner-up. Games started 3:30 pm. Time control: 2 hours 40 moves + 1 hour 20 moves + 30 minutes.

Before the last round, Kasparov was leading by one point, but Topalov won their individual game and leveled the score. They shared the 175,000 euros, but Kasparov was declared the winner based on a new 2nd tie-break criterion: most Black wins (two versus one).
